1. What is a Stainless Steel Pipe Weight Calculator?

Definition: This calculator estimates the weight of stainless steel pipes based on their dimensions and material density.

Purpose: It helps engineers, fabricators, and construction professionals determine pipe weights for structural calculations, shipping, and material planning.

2. How Does the Calculator Work?

The calculator uses the formula:

\[ W = \frac{\rho \times \pi \times (OD^2 - ID^2) \times L}{4} \]

Where:

  • \( W \) — Pipe weight (kilograms)
  • \( \rho \) — Material density (kg/m³)
  • \( OD \) — Outer diameter (meters)
  • \( ID \) — Inner diameter (meters)
  • \( L \) — Pipe length (meters)

Explanation: The formula calculates the cross-sectional area of the pipe wall and multiplies it by length and density to get the total weight.

4. Using the Calculator

Tips: Enter the material density (default 7930 kg/m³ for stainless steel), outer diameter, inner diameter (0 for solid bar), and length. All values must be positive numbers with OD > ID.

5.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q1: What's the typical density for stainless steel?
A: Most stainless steels have a density around 7930 kg/m³, but this can vary slightly by alloy type (e.g., 304, 316).

Q2: How do I calculate for solid bars?
A: Set the inner diameter (ID) to 0 to calculate the weight of solid bars.

Q3: Can I use this for other materials?
A: Yes, just change the density value (e.g., 7850 kg/m³ for carbon steel, 2700 kg/m³ for aluminum).

Q4: What units should I use?
A: The calculator uses meters for dimensions and kg/m³ for density, resulting in kilograms. Convert your measurements accordingly.

Q5: How accurate is this calculation?
A: It provides theoretical weight. Actual weight may vary slightly due to manufacturing tolerances and material variations.
